Colombia
engineering construction heavy machinery industrial construction site urban development infrastructure transportation vehicle architecture
Sponsored Images iStock LIMITED DEAL:15% off with StockEditor15 coupon
bulldozer excavator
screw yellow
construction scaffolding
sendai japan
warsaw poland
Check Also: